Skip to content

Conversation

@kpj-2006
Copy link

@kpj-2006 kpj-2006 commented Dec 26, 2025

Summary by CodeRabbit

Release Notes

  • Documentation

    • Simplified feature request form by removing duplicate search requirement
    • Relaxed contribution guidelines—Discord communication is no longer mandatory
    • Updated Tech Stack section in README
  • Bug Fixes

    • Corrected text in LICENSE file
  • Chores

    • Updated .gitignore file patterns

✏️ Tip: You can customize this high-level summary in your review settings.

@coderabbitai
Copy link

coderabbitai bot commented Dec 26, 2025

📝 Walkthrough

Walkthrough

This pull request removes Discord communication requirements from contribution guidelines, simplifies the feature request template by making issue search verification optional, adjusts gitignore patterns to track additional LaTeX auxiliary files, and includes minor updates to README.md and LICENSE.

Changes

Cohort / File(s) Summary
GitHub Templates
.github/ISSUE_TEMPLATE/feature_request.yml
Removed "I have searched existing issues to avoid duplicates" checkbox and required: true attribute from Terms section; removed trailing empty line for formatting.
Git Configuration
.gitignore
Removed patterns for LaTeX/PDFLaTeX auxiliary files (*.log, *.lot, *.fls, *.out, *.toc, *.fmt, *.fot, *.cb, .cb2, ..lb) and intermediate document patterns, expanding tracked files.
Project Documentation
CONTRIBUTING.md
Removed four lines enforcing mandatory Discord-based communication and Discord PR update requirements; Discord no longer required for project communication.
Project Metadata
LICENSE
Preamble text truncated from "The GNU General Public License is a free, copyleft license for" to "nse is a free, copyleft license for".
Project Description
README.md
Added "zvx" entry under Tech Stack section.

Estimated code review effort

🎯 2 (Simple) | ⏱️ ~12 minutes

Possibly related PRs

  • add issue template #3 — Directly modifies the same feature request template checkbox by removing the "I have searched existing issues to avoid duplicates" requirement.

Suggested reviewers

  • Zahnentferner

Poem

🐰 Discord bonds now optional, hooray!

Templates simplified, less to say,

LaTeX files tracked in gitignore's way,

Though LICENSE seems scrambled—needs fixing today!

Tech Stack grows with "zvx" in the fray! ✨

Pre-merge checks and finishing touches

❌ Failed checks (1 inconclusive)
Check name Status Explanation Resolution
Title check ❓ Inconclusive The title 'Test' is vague and does not convey meaningful information about the changeset, which includes multiple modifications across configuration and documentation files. Replace the title with a more descriptive summary that clearly indicates the primary change, such as 'Remove Discord requirements and update project configuration' or similar.
✅ Passed checks (2 passed)
Check name Status Explanation
Description Check ✅ Passed Check skipped - CodeRabbit’s high-level summary is enabled.
Docstring Coverage ✅ Passed No functions found in the changed files to evaluate docstring coverage. Skipping docstring coverage check.
✨ Finishing touches
🧪 Generate unit tests (beta)
  • Create PR with unit tests
  • Post copyable unit tests in a comment

Thanks for using CodeRabbit! It's free for OSS, and your support helps us grow. If you like it, consider giving us a shout-out.

❤️ Share

Comment @coderabbitai help to get the list of available commands and usage tips.

Copy link

@coderabbitai coderabbitai bot left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Actionable comments posted: 3

Caution

Some comments are outside the diff and can’t be posted inline due to platform limitations.

⚠️ Outside diff range comments (1)
.github/ISSUE_TEMPLATE/feature_request.yml (1)

33-41: Consider retaining the duplicate issue check.

The AI summary indicates that a checkbox requiring users to verify they've searched for existing issues was removed. This quality control step helps reduce duplicate issues and improves issue tracker maintainability.

🔎 Suggested restoration of duplicate check
   - type: checkboxes
     id: terms
     attributes:
       label: Code of Conduct
       description: By submitting this issue, you agree to follow our Code of Conduct and join our Discord
       options:
+        - label: I have searched existing issues to avoid duplicates
+          required: true
         - label: I have joined the [Discord server](https://discord.gg/hjUhu33uAn) and will post updates there
           required: true
📜 Review details

Configuration used: defaults

Review profile: CHILL

Plan: Pro

📥 Commits

Reviewing files that changed from the base of the PR and between 14c8905 and b5cedc1.

📒 Files selected for processing (5)
  • .github/ISSUE_TEMPLATE/feature_request.yml
  • .gitignore
  • CONTRIBUTING.md
  • LICENSE
  • README.md
💤 Files with no reviewable changes (1)
  • CONTRIBUTING.md

Comment on lines 1 to +6
## Core latex/pdflatex auxiliary files:
*.aux
*.lof
*.log
*.lot
*.fls
*.out
*.toc
*.fmt
*.fot
*.cb
*.cb2
.*.lb

## Intermediate documents:
*.dvi
*.xdv
*-converted-to.*
# these rules might exclude image files for figures etc.
# *.ps
# *.eps
# *.pdf



Copy link

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

⚠️ Potential issue | 🟠 Major

🧩 Analysis chain

🏁 Script executed:

git diff HEAD~1..HEAD -- .gitignore | head -100

Repository: AOSSIE-Org/Template-Repo

Length of output: 102


🏁 Script executed:

git diff origin/main...HEAD -- .gitignore

Repository: AOSSIE-Org/Template-Repo

Length of output: 110


🏁 Script executed:

cat -n .gitignore | head -50

Repository: AOSSIE-Org/Template-Repo

Length of output: 1071


🏁 Script executed:

rg '^\*\.(log|lot|fls|out|toc|fmt|fot|cb|cb2|dvi|xdv)' .gitignore

Repository: AOSSIE-Org/Template-Repo

Length of output: 50


🏁 Script executed:

wc -l .gitignore

Repository: AOSSIE-Org/Template-Repo

Length of output: 82


🏁 Script executed:

cat .gitignore

Repository: AOSSIE-Org/Template-Repo

Length of output: 3237


Add missing core LaTeX auxiliary file patterns to .gitignore.

The "## Core latex/pdflatex auxiliary files:" section is incomplete. Critical patterns like *.log, *.toc, *.out, and *.dvi are missing from .gitignore, despite the extensive coverage of package-specific patterns elsewhere in the file. This will allow LaTeX build artifacts to be tracked in git, polluting the repository, increasing its size, and creating potential merge conflicts on generated files.

Restore the missing patterns in the core section:

  • *.log (compilation logs)
  • *.toc (table of contents)
  • *.out (hyperref output)
  • *.dvi (device independent format)
  • *.fls, *.flt, *.fmt, *.fot, *.cb, *.cb2, and other intermediate formats
🤖 Prompt for AI Agents
In .gitignore around lines 1 to 6, the "## Core latex/pdflatex auxiliary files:"
section is missing many common LaTeX auxiliary patterns; update that block to
include the standard core patterns such as *.log, *.toc, *.out, *.dvi and
additional intermediate/build files like *.fls, *.flt, *.fmt, *.fot, *.cb, *.cb2
(and any other common aux extensions) so these autogenerated artifacts are
ignored by git.

Preamble

The GNU General Public License is a free, copyleft license for
nse is a free, copyleft license for
Copy link

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

⚠️ Potential issue | 🔴 Critical

LICENSE TEXT CORRUPTION - CRITICAL.

The GPL license text on line 9 has been corrupted from "The GNU General Public License is a free, copyleft license for" to "nse is a free, copyleft license for".

The GPL license explicitly states on line 6: "changing it is not allowed." Modifying the license text:

  • Violates the GPL's own terms
  • Could invalidate the license protection for this project
  • Creates legal ambiguity

This change must be reverted immediately.

🔎 Required fix
 Preamble
-nse is a free, copyleft license for
+The GNU General Public License is a free, copyleft license for
 software and other kinds of works.
📝 Committable suggestion

‼️ IMPORTANT
Carefully review the code before committing. Ensure that it accurately replaces the highlighted code, contains no missing lines, and has no issues with indentation. Thoroughly test & benchmark the code to ensure it meets the requirements.

Suggested change
nse is a free, copyleft license for
The GNU General Public License is a free, copyleft license for
🤖 Prompt for AI Agents
In LICENSE around line 9, the GPL text was corrupted ("nse is a free, copyleft
license for"); revert line 9 back to the original GPL wording exactly: "The GNU
General Public License is a free, copyleft license for" and ensure no other
license lines were altered; restore the canonical GPL text for the entire file
if any other corruption exists.

Comment on lines 69 to 71
## 💻 Tech Stack

zvx
TODO: Update based on your project
Copy link

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

⚠️ Potential issue | 🔴 Critical

Remove erroneous text from documentation.

Line 70 contains "zvx", which appears to be accidental test text that corrupts the Tech Stack section of the README.

🔎 Proposed fix
 ## 💻 Tech Stack
-zvx
 TODO: Update based on your project
📝 Committable suggestion

‼️ IMPORTANT
Carefully review the code before committing. Ensure that it accurately replaces the highlighted code, contains no missing lines, and has no issues with indentation. Thoroughly test & benchmark the code to ensure it meets the requirements.

Suggested change
## 💻 Tech Stack
zvx
TODO: Update based on your project
## 💻 Tech Stack
TODO: Update based on your project
🤖 Prompt for AI Agents
In README.md around lines 69 to 71, remove the accidental token "zvx" on line 70
that corrupts the "Tech Stack" section; replace it with the intended content or
delete the stray line so the section reads cleanly (keep or update the "TODO:
Update based on your project" line as appropriate).

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Projects

None yet

Development

Successfully merging this pull request may close these issues.

1 participant